To start or not to start, that is the question on the lips of those all around the NBA, and after an impressive debut outing in the Warriors’ pre-season match-up win against the L.A. Many didn’t expect CP3 to even be on this roster prior to the start of the off-season, but after being traded from the Washington Wizards, first reported by The Athletic’s Shams Charania, after initially being dealt by his former team, the Phoenix Suns, in the Bradley Beal trade, CP3 was looking to join a contender where he could try and win an NBA ring before his career reaches a conclusion. In his press conference on media availability day, Golden State Warriors head coach Steve Kerr didn’t put anyone’s mind at ease over what newly-acquired Chris Paul’s role would be with the team where he stated, via NBC Sports, that he had “six starters” on his team, amid debates over whether Paul should start or come off the bench and lead the second unit.
